Flat heads of creamy-white flowers in late Spring. Edible berries are a good food source for wildlife. Excellent for wet soils, hedges or mass plantings.

Coral-pink, lightly-scented, trumpt-shaped blooms appear in spring. This slow growing, compact plant has an upright growth habit. Prune after flowering.
